Lychee Luxe Lipglass.

 M.A.C. Tinted Lipglass in 'Lychee Luxe', £13.50 for 4.8g.


You may remember that I surprised myself a couple of months ago at how much I liked my first Lipglass from MAC (you can see a review and swatches of Pink Lemonade here.) Well, I soon gave in and ordered another, with the good-enough-to-eat name 'Lychee Luxe'.

For once, the website seemed to describe the shade of this quite aptly as a 'pinky coral with golden shimmer'  -it's a red infused coral which makes it perfect to wear during this transitional season and throughout autumn because it's got more depth and is quite intense. This makes me happy as it's no secret what a coral girl I am, and I'm not ready to give them up yet! The gold shimmer specks are obvious when you're up close but they're not too chunky, the gold creates a warm sheen when the gloss reflects the light.

As with all lipglasses, the consistency is thick and balmy, and it's because of this that people's opinions of them always seem so split. It is also quite gloopy but it's due to these factors that you get impresive pigmentation and a long lasting finish. Whilst these are nice layered on top of lipsticks, these pack enough punch to be worn on their own and unlike the negative effects MAC lipsticks have on my lips (always dry and worse for wear the next day), this isn't the case with the lipglasses, which is another bonus.

I think I'll purchase a couple more of these over time, I've definitely got my eye on Russian Red and Eclectic Edge. (I wish I'd bought True Babe, why are the best colours always Limited Edition?!)

MAC lipglass in 'Pink Lemonade', £13.50 for 8g.


 Despite their bad rep, I've been really enjoying using this lipglass in 'Pink Lemonade' for the last couple of weeks, and I shall tell you for why!

When I first removed the lid I did notice the product string, gloop and stick to the wand and immediately wondered if this product would be too sticky to even wear. However, after applying it onto my lips I wasn't as disappointed as I thought I'd be.

Pink Lemonade is a warm, light coral pink shade- having only been a lipgloss fan for less than a year my collection in comparison to lipsticks is mere and this shade seemed to shout out to me, as I love peaches and corals! I really enjoy the feel of gloss on my lips, they don't seem to negatively affect my lips like lipsticks do, instead acting as a barrier whilst delivering high shine. Perf!

What I find impressive is it's pigmentation. Because the formula is thicker than most other glosses I've come into contact with, one swipe applies a near opaque finish. It's good worn on it's own as it offers more than just a sheer wash that most glosses offer, but is also good layered over a lipstick for added oomph and shine.

Similarly to MAC lipsticks, these also contain that inital vanilla scent that becomes pretty much untraceable once it's on. It's lasting power is fantastic (due to the thicker consistency) however this isn't one to be worn with your hair down, on a windy day! Trust me on that one! 
It has got a slight sticky and tacky feel to it, however I don't find this uncomfortable (however some of you might).

Overall, I don't hate lipglasses! Part of me is happy that my money wasn't spent on a dud product, but part of me is sad as now there's a few more shades added onto my everygrowing list......
